Anaerobic digestion Market Overview

Anaerobic Digestion is a biological process that transforms organic waste into biogas through the action of microorganisms in an oxygen-free environment. This technology has been gaining increasing popularity in recent years due to its environmental, economic, and energy benefits.
The Anaerobic Digestion Market size is driven by a rising demand for sustainable waste management solutions, as well as growing awareness of the need to reduce greenhouse gas emissions and dependence on fossil fuels. The market covers a wide range of applications, including the treatment of organic waste from agricultural and livestock operations, industrial processes, and municipal sewage systems.
Anaerobic Digestion is applicable in the production of renewable energy. The biogas produced can be burned to generate electricity, heat, or fuel for transportation. Furthermore, the residual solid material produced during the process can be used as a fertilizer, reducing the need for synthetic fertilizers and improving soil fertility.
Another unique application of Anaerobic Digestion is in the food and beverage industry, where it can be used to treat the high organic waste produced in the process of food production. Anaerobic Digestion also finds use in the production of chemicals and bioplastics, as well as in water and wastewater treatment.

Anaerobic digestion Market Dynamics

● Cost savings: Anaerobic digestion can provide cost savings through reduced waste disposal costs, reduced energy costs, and by generating revenue from the sale of biogas and fertilizer.
● Growing awareness about waste management: The increasing need for sustainable waste management solutions has led to an increased interest in anaerobic digestion.
● Rising demand for organic fertilizer: The byproduct of anaerobic digestion, digestate, is rich in nutrients and can be used as an organic fertilizer, leading to the growth of the market.
● Growing demand for biogas in various industries: The increasing demand for biogas in various industries, such as power generation, agriculture, and transportation, is driving the growth of the anaerobic digestion market.
● Reduction in greenhouse gas emissions: Anaerobic digestion helps to reduce greenhouse gas emissions by preventing methane emissions from organic waste and by producing renewable energy.
● Flexibility in feedstock: Anaerobic digestion can process a wide range of organic waste, including agricultural waste, food waste, sewage sludge, and industrial waste, making it a versatile technology.

Growth Hampering Factors in the market for Anaerobic digestion

● High initial investment: Setting up an anaerobic digestion plant can be expensive, requiring significant upfront capital investments.
● Regulatory barriers: Regulations and permit requirements can vary between regions and countries, creating barriers to market growth.
● Feedstock availability and quality: The availability and quality of feedstock can affect the efficiency and effectiveness of the anaerobic digestion process, leading to challenges in the market.
● Competition from other waste management technologies: Anaerobic digestion faces competition from other waste management technologies, such as incineration, composting, and landfilling.
● Energy subsidies: The availability of energy subsidies for other sources of energy can reduce the competitiveness of biogas produced through anaerobic digestion.
● Seasonal variations: Seasonal variations in feedstock availability and quality can affect the efficiency of the anaerobic digestion process, leading to challenges in the market.
● Maintenance costs: Maintaining anaerobic digestion plants can be costly, due to the need for regular cleaning, monitoring, and maintenance of equipment.
● Inefficient conversion of biogas to electricity: Inefficient conversion of biogas to electricity can reduce the profitability of anaerobic digestion projects.

Anaerobic digestion Market Overview by Region

● North America has the largest anaerobic digestion market share, driven by increasing demand for renewable energy and supportive government policies. The region is home to a large number of waste-to-energy facilities that use anaerobic digestion to generate biogas. The city of San Francisco has implemented a large-scale anaerobic digestion project that processes food waste to generate electricity and heat for the city.
● Europe also has a good anaerobic digestion market share, with several countries, such as Germany and the UK, leading the way in the adoption of the technology. The European Union has set targets for the increased use of renewable energy, including biogas produced through anaerobic digestion, which is driving growth in the region. Europe also has a well-developed waste management infrastructure, making it easier to implement anaerobic digestion projects. For instance, the Netherlands has a number of large anaerobic digestion facilities that process agricultural waste to generate biogas for energy generation.
● The Asia-Pacific region's anaerobic digestion market share is growing at the fastest pace, with countries such as China and India seeing significant growth in the adoption of the technology. The region has a large and growing population, leading to increasing demand for food and, as a result, an increase in agricultural waste that can be processed through anaerobic digestion. In addition, the region is home to several large cities that are facing significant waste management challenges, creating opportunities for anaerobic digestion projects. For example, the city of Mumbai in India has implemented a project to process food waste through anaerobic digestion to generate biogas for cooking and lighting in the city.
● The Latin America and MEA regional anaerobic digestion market share is relatively low. There is however a growing interest in the technology in countries such as Brazil, Egypt, Moroccos and Mexico. Some of the regions have a large agricultural sector, creating opportunities for anaerobic digestion projects that process agricultural waste.
